"Systems, People, and Positive Vibes" are what powers Shelby Osborne's business, and today she breaks down exactly how she's used those 3 forces to go from 0 to 51 units in just a few years. Shelby shares how she boils everything down into checklists and automated reminders, so she can focus more energy on revenue-generating activities. Plus, she shares a combination word that's right up there with "liger," "bromance," and "Bollywood": the "BRRRR-nB." In her Deal Deep Dive, she reveals how she picked up a foreclosure property, transformed it into an Airbnb to generate big-time cashflow, and expects to pull all her money out so she can do it again and again! In This Episode We Cover: How Shelby transitioned from Army life to real estate agent and investor life How she finances her deals with a combination of bank loans, hard money, private money and lines of credit The details of her ongoing "BRRRnB" deal How she saves time by using email templates and automated follow-up sequences How to set up your business to run on autopilot so you don't have to rely on your (unreliable) brain Building a community to attract talented people with positive attitudes And SO much more!
